Elite Obsolete Electronics Limited Warranty Information
Limited Warranty Coverage Overview
Elite Obsolete Electronics offers a free limited warranty on all iPods and parts sold. All domestic returns are handled free of charge.
Limited Warranty Periods by Product Type
| Product Type | Condition | Limited Warranty Period |
|---|---|---|
| Parts | Used | 90 days |
| Parts | Refurbished | 180 days |
| Parts | New | 180 days |
| iPods | Used | 90 days |
| iPods | Refurbished | 180 days |
| iPods | New | 1 year |
Important Limited Warranty Terms
β οΈ Limited Warranty Start Date: All limited warranties and returns start on the day of purchase, not the day of delivery. For example, if you order a new iPod on January 1st, 2024, the limited warranty window closes on January 1st, 2025.
Refund vs. Exchange Policy: All items returned under limited warranty and deemed defective will be exchanged by default. for domestic orders if you are still within 30 days of placing your order and specifically request a refund, we can process one. This 30-day window can be extended under very limited circumstances.
What's Covered Under Limited Warranty
Our limited warranty covers the work and parts installed by Elite Obsolete Electronics staff. The limited warranty DOES COVER:
- Defective parts or loss of functionality without liquid/physical damage
- Issues arising from our installation work (e.g., lines appearing on display after we open your iPod to install microSD cards)
- Manufacturing defects in parts we've installed
Examples of Covered Issues:
- Opening your iPod to install extra microSD cards and lines show up on the display afterward - COVERED
What's NOT Covered Under Limited Warranty
The limited warranty DOES NOT COVER:
- Accidental drops or physical damage
- Liquid damage detrimental to function
- Loss of functionality due to user error or mishandling
- Damage caused by improper disassembly/reassembly
- Damage you cause during your own modifications
Examples of Non-Covered Issues:
- Opening the iPod to replace the click wheel and snapping off the display connector while removing the display - NOT COVERED
- Dropping your iPod and breaking the screen - NOT COVERED
Important: Simply disassembling/reassembling your iPod does not void the limited warranty. However, improperly disassembling/reassembling the iPod will void the limited warranty.
While we will try our best to be gracious and understanding if you break the device yourself due to dropping it or attempting mods, we always reserve the right to decline limited warranty coverage.
RockBox Policy
Simply installing RockBox does not void the limited warranty. However, installation is done at your own risk. If you brick the board during the RockBox installation process, that is not covered under limited warranty.
β οΈ Important: For any iPod sent back for limited warranty service, RockBox must be uninstalled before returning the iPod. If RockBox is installed and this has not been discussed with help@eliteobsolete.com, we will ship the iPod back as-is and refuse repair for that device in the future.
iCloud Lock Policy
If an iPod touch or iPhone is returned under the limited warranty with the iCloud lock still active, it will be returned to the customer as is and no refund will be issued.
Compatibility Notice
As Apple no longer supports these obsolete devices, we cannot guarantee that iPods will work with M-series Macs. We will do our best to help you troubleshoot compatibility issues, but this is not covered under limited warranty. We use era-correct hardware for testing and support.
Limited Warranty Inspection Process
All iPods and parts sent back for limited warranty claims will be meticulously inspected, tested, and opened for signs of:
- Third-party tampering or maintenance
- Physical or liquid damage
- User modifications
Parts installed and sent by our technicians have been marked and logged to maintain limited warranty integrity. All iPod and logic board serial numbers have also been logged for the same reason.
